Larbakki at a glance

Larbakki is a village of 564 people in 114 households (Census 2011) in Bodla tehsil, Kabeerdham district, Chhattisgarh, the 97th-largest of 244 villages in Bodla tehsil. Literacy is 40%, 6 points below the tehsil average of 46% and the sex ratio is 965 women per 1,000 men. The pincode is 491995, served by Kawardha post office; the LGD village code is 439249. The sarpanch is rajendra kunjam, and the village votes in Kurud assembly constituency, represented by MLA Ajay Chandrakar. The population is estimated at 665 in 2026, up 18% since the 2011 Census.
